Costs and benefits for vaccination without and with serotesting were combined as follows:
cost per case prevented, $22,000 and $34,000;
cost per life saved, $1,400,000 and $2,200,000;
cost per life-year saved, $58,000 and $92,000;
cost per QALY saved relative to the no vaccination option $47,000 and $75,000.
The sensitivity analysis established that the incidence of nosocomial hepatitis A was the key parameter of the model, which, when 10 times above the presumed rate, resulted in net cost savings for the vaccination option.
